Understanding what to expect during spinal fusion recovery can help you prepare for the changes you need to make. Dr. Jason McGowan, a board-certified neurosurgeon in Denver who specializes in spinal fusion surgery and scoliosis surgery for adults, guides patients through the process of spinal fusion recovery in this detailed video. Dr. McGowan completed the prestigious University of Pittsburgh Medical Center’s Complex Spinal Deformity Fellowship with specialization in degenerative spinal conditions, including scoliosis, complex spinal deformity, and spinal reconstruction. Spinal fusion is a commonly performed type of back surgery used to relieve pain from degenerative disc disease and other conditions, including scoliosis. Also referred to as lumbar fusion when performed in the lower to middle back, spinal fusion recovery time will vary based on the number of levels being fused, the patient’s overall health and compliance with post-surgery instructions. There are some key stages in spinal fusion recovery and some things you can do to help improve your back surgery outcome and speed up healing and recovery.
